LLM2D
存在记法3逻辑
Existential Notation3 Logic
作者: D\"orthe Arndt, Stephan Mennicke
发布日期: 3/25/2025
arXiv ID: oai:arXiv.org:2308.07332v2

摘要

arXiv:2308.07332v2 更新通知类型: 替换 摘要: 在本文中,我们探讨了Notation3逻辑(N3),这是一种扩展了RDF的语法规则,使得用户能够为RDF图引入新的空白节点。这一能力在各种应用中至关重要,尤其是在本体映射方面,因为空白节点(无论是直接还是在辅助构造中)在Web上无处不在。然而,支持空白节点引入的快速N3推理器仍然相对有限。相反,像VLog或Nemo这样的引擎,尽管不是特别为语义网规则格式设计的,但它们可以处理类似的构造,即存在规则。 我们研究了带有空白节点头部的N3规则与其存在规则之间的关联。我们确定了一部分N3规则,可以无缝转换为存在规则,并建立了保留N3公式等价性的映射。为了展示这一转换在N3推理中的潜在好处,我们实现了这一映射,并将EYE和cwm等N3推理器与VLog和Nemo进行比较,分别对比它们处理原生N3规则和转换后的规则的性能。我们的发现表明,存在规则推理器在事实丰富的情况下表现出色,而EYE推理器在处理大量依赖规则时表现出极高的速度。 除了原始会议版本的文章外,我们还包含了定理的所有证明,并引入了一节新的内容,专门讨论N3列表(具有内置函数)及其如何在存在规则中实现。添加列表到我们的转换/框架中,给我们提供了关于相关设计决策如何影响N3标准化的有趣见解。